软件开发项目管控:项目经理必须把握好的6个关键点
成功的软件开发项目离不开一位好的项目经理。软件开发项目管理过程中正常执行过程,是申请立项-立项-执行-结项的整个过程,每一个步骤都需要项目经理参加,作为软件开发项目经理,就要懂得协调项目实施的整个过程与协作,确保项目顺利、如期进行。
1、明确软件开发项目实施目标
就是为什么要开发这个软件。做任何事情都是需要有动力的,作为项目管理者,需要在开始时就将项目的目的明确出来,透过这个目标,才能让参与的软件开发人员真心投入,大家朝着一个方向走。
2、组建项目技术团队
一个成功的软件开发项目离不开一个好的软件开发技术团队,作为项目管理者,建立一个项目团队,了解每一位软件开发人员的角色,然后再各自的领域展开项目,同时确保项目资源供给充足。
3、简化步骤
没有人愿意繁琐的工作量,软件项目管理就需要将项目实施过程中的每一个步骤尽可能简化,提高项目实施工作率。当然,简化工作量的同时不能以降低项目质量为代价,需要在保证项目质量的前提下,尽量简化工作步骤,帮助团队不要陷入项目的某个细节中。比如说项目资源申请,如果步骤太过繁琐,软件开发人员资源供应不足就会导致项目停滞。
4、及时解决团队冲突
软件开发项目实施过程中,团队有冲突是正常的,比如说思维方式不一样引起了矛盾冲突,这时候,项目管理者的作用非常重要,及时解决政治纷争,并不能偏袒任何一方,同时要让双方信服,要着重考虑整个项目和团队的整体利益。
5、坦然面对恐惧
恐惧源于不了解,项目实施就会存在风险,项目管理者作为项目的零头,需要根据项目实施情况及时规避风险,而当风险来临时,也必须保持从容镇定,保持成功的新年,并带领团队坦然面对,不能过于担心后果而停滞项目实施。
6、恰当的鼓励
恰如其分的鼓励,能让软件开发团队成员斗志昂扬,保持团队的热情。每当项目完成一个阶段时,适当的时间去庆祝,能给团队带来凝聚力,懂得说谢谢,给团队成员意识到自己的劳动成果得到了肯定。
项目管理是一个过程,实施过程中必定艰难重重,比如说项目进度如何跟进,项目成本如何核算,项目风险如何规避,项目资源如何分配,项目人员如何安排等等,作为项目管理者,都需仔细掂量,每一个步骤都不允许失败。在现代化信息技术中,项目管理系统成为项目管理人员的得力助手,通过系统及时传递的项目实施数据,了解项目进展,同时,核算项目成本与已使用资源,清晰管理项目。